Our Coverage Area

Stairlift Service Across Prince George's County

Prince George's County, MD

We install across every Hyattsville neighborhood. The Historic District between East-West Highway and Hamilton Street brings 600 Queen Anne, Italianate, Second Empire, and Sears kit homes — most need slim 30-inch tread-mounted profiles to preserve the original woodwork. The Arts District Hyattsville along Route 1 features 2008-and-after townhomes with standard 36-inch stairs — same-day straight installs. University Hills and Hyattsville Hills on the west side have mid-century split-levels with half-flight stairs. West Hyattsville near the Metro station and Castle Manor bring 1950s ranches with shorter runs. We also serve Riverdale Heights, Edmonston, and the surrounding Prince George's County addresses.

Ways to pay less — or nothing

Most Hyattsville homeowners qualify for at least one of these programs. We help you apply at no cost.

Grant

VA HISA Grant

Up to $6,800 for service-connected veterans and their surviving spouses. One-time, tax-free, no repayment.

Eligibility: Veterans & surviving spouses
Waiver

Maryland Medicaid Waiver

Home & Community-Based Services Waiver may cover up to 100% of installation for income-qualified residents.

Eligibility: Medicaid + medical need
Tax deduction

IRS Medical Deduction

With a doctor's letter of medical necessity, the full cost is deductible on Schedule A as a qualified medical expense.

Eligibility: Taxpayers who itemize

How much does a stairlift cost in Hyattsville, MD?

A straight stairlift in Hyattsville starts at $2,800 fully installed. Curved rails for Historic District Victorians with grand staircases or upper-landing turns start at $9,000 because the rail is laser-scanned and custom-fabricated. Outdoor lifts for porch entries start at $4,000.

Does Maryland charge sales tax on stairlifts in Hyattsville?

Maryland generally exempts durable medical equipment from sales tax when prescribed by a licensed practitioner. We supply the documentation your physician needs to qualify the install for the exemption.

Are there financing plans for Hyattsville homeowners?

Yes. We offer financing from $79 per month with approved credit, no prepayment penalty, and same-day decisions. Most Hyattsville buyers in the 20781, 20782, and 20783 ZIPs qualify.

Will my Hyattsville homeowners insurance cover a stairlift?

Standard MD homeowners policies do not cover stairlifts, but Medicare Advantage and long-term care policies sometimes do. We help submit the claim and provide medical-necessity documentation.

A word from Luis

Hyattsville is one of the most architecturally varied cities I work in. The Historic District between East-West Highway and Hamilton Street has roughly 600 structures on the National Register — Queen Anne, Italianate, Second Empire, Bungalow, Sears kit homes from the 1910s and 1920s. Each one has a different staircase: some are 28 inches wide with original quarter-sawn oak, some are 36-inch grand staircases with carved newel posts you cannot bolt anywhere near. I survey every Historic District home in person and most need a slim 30-inch profile with tread mounting, never a wall mount.

The Arts District along Route 1 is the opposite — newer 2008-and-after townhomes and live-work units with standard 36-inch stairs and 14-foot straight runs. Same-day installs. The University Hills and Hyattsville Hills neighborhoods to the west bring mid-century split-levels with half-flights of seven or eight risers — quick straight rails. Veterans in Prince George's County use the Washington DC VA Medical Center at 50 Irving Street NW, Washington DC 20422, and the Maryland Accessible Homes for Seniors Grant covers up to $25,000 in modifications — I walk every qualifying family through that paperwork.

— Luis Ramírez, Hyattsville
